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 BARN MEADOW PARK Detached £88,000 25 Jun 1998
2 BARN MEADOW PARK Detached £260,000 10 Sep 2008
3 BARN MEADOW PARK Detached £269,000 18 Jul 2017
4 BARN MEADOW PARK Detached £181,000 23 Apr 2013
5 BARN MEADOW PARK Detached £238,000 20 May 2011
6 BARN MEADOW PARK Detached £88,000 1 Dec 1999
7 BARN MEADOW PARK Detached £325,000 12 Oct 2023
8 BARN MEADOW PARK Detached £240,000 24 May 2019
9 BARN MEADOW PARK Detached £243,000 18 Sep 2009
10 BARN MEADOW PARK Detached £242,000 26 Jun 2015
11 BARN MEADOW PARK Detached £285,000 16 Jan 2017